Answer:

There are 36 inches in one yard.

Step-by-step explanation:

Just for review, there are 3 feet in one yard and 12 inches in one foot.

1 yard = 3 feet

1 foot = 12 inches

To find out how many inches are in one yard, multiply the number of inched in one foot by the number of feet in one yard:

12 × 3 = 36

There are 36 inches in one yard.
